Add 48/12 and 90/63
1st number: 4 0/12, 2nd number: 1 27/63
48/12 + 90/63 is 38/7.
Steps for adding fractions
- Find the least common denominator or LCM of the two denominators:
LCM of 12 and 63 is 252
Next, find the equivalent fraction of both fractional numbers with denominator 252 - For the 1st fraction, since 12 × 21 = 252,
48/12 = 48 × 21/12 × 21 = 1008/252 - Likewise, for the 2nd fraction, since 63 × 4 = 252,
90/63 = 90 × 4/63 × 4 = 360/252 - Add the two like fractions:
1008/252 + 360/252 = 1008 + 360/252 = 1368/252 - 1368/252 simplified gives 38/7
- So, 48/12 + 90/63 = 38/7
